Why this piece
This bracelet pairs a colored cord with a jade-style centerpiece in a compact design for everyday wear. Red string is widely associated with protection, connection, good fortune, and personal intention across several cultural traditions. Jade is often chosen as a visual symbol of steadiness, renewal, and thoughtful care. These meanings are personal and cultural associations, not guarantees of a particular outcome.

Care
Keep the cord away from prolonged soaking, fragrance, cleaning products, and rough surfaces. If it becomes wet, blot it gently and let it air-dry flat. Remove it before activities where the cord may catch or pull. Store it separately when not worn.
